This double-sided 18K gold cross is built to be worn on both faces — one side set with a round emerald, the other finished with the same ornate granulation and martillé surface work that defines the Damaskos Byzantine line. It functions as both a devotional object and a sculptural pendant.
The cross is finished using the martillé technique, a process of hand-hammering the gold surface to produce a fine, velvety texture that diffuses light rather than reflects it. Granulation — the ancient practice of fusing tiny gold beads onto a surface without solder — adds dimension to the arms and frame. The emerald measures 2.30 mm and is paired with 0.05 ct of diamonds. The piece weighs 20 grams and is worked entirely in 18K gold.
Damaskos is a family-run atelier in Athens that has practiced Byzantine goldsmithing techniques for decades, drawing directly from museum collections and archaeological sources.
